Apple M4 vs Intel Processor N95

We compared two laptop CPUs: Apple M4 with 10 cores 4.05GHz and Intel Processor N95 with 4 cores 2.0GHz . You will find out which processor performs better in benchmark tests, key specifications, power consumption and more.

Main Differences

Apple M4 's Advantages
Released 1 years and 4 months late
Better graphics card performance
Higher specification of memory (LPDDR5X-7500 vs DDR5-4800)
Larger memory bandwidth (120GB/s vs 38.4GB/s)
Newer PCIe version (4.0 vs 3.0)
Intel Processor N95 's Advantages
Lower TDP (15W vs 20W)
